Slabjacking services involve lifting and leveling uneven concrete surfaces by injecting a specialized mixture beneath the slab. This process helps restore the original position of concrete slabs that have sunk or shifted over time. It is a practical solution for correcting issues caused by soil settling, erosion, or other ground movement that can lead to unevenness in dri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. By stabilizing and raising the concrete, slabjacking can improve the safety, appearance, and functionality of outdoor and indoor concrete areas.

This service is particularly effective in addressing problems such as cracked or uneven concrete that can create tripping hazards or make surfaces difficult to use. When slabs sink or settle, it can also cause drainage issues, leading to water pooling or erosion around the property. Slabjacking offers a minimally invasive alternative to full replacement, often restoring the concrete’s levelness without the need for tearing out and rebuilding. This makes it a cost-efficient choice for homeowners dealing with uneven surfaces that compromise safety or cur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Slabjacking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Herndon, VA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most routine slabjacking jobs in Herndon, VA, typically cost between $250 and $600. These projects often involve leveling or stabilizing small sections of concrete and are common for minor unevenness. Costs can vary based on the size and accessibility of the area needing work.

Medium-Size Projects - Larger, more involved slabjacking services generally range from $600 to $1,500. Many local contractors handle these mid-range projects, which may include multiple slabs or larger areas requiring stabilization. Fewer jobs reach the higher end of this range unless additional repairs are needed.

Extensive or Complex Jobs - Projects that involve extensive lifting or underpinning can cost between $1,500 and $3,000 or more. Such projects are less common but necessary for severe settling or structural issues requiring detailed work by experienced pros.

Full Replacement or Major Repairs - When slabjacking is not feasible, full concrete replacement can range from $4,000 to $10,000+ depending on the size and scope. These larger projects are less frequent and typically involve significant structural considerations or custom surface work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is slabjacking service? Slabjacking is a process used to lift and stabilize sunken concrete slabs by injecting a specialized grout beneath the surface, helping to restore levelness and prevent further settling.

When should I consider slabjacking? If you notice uneven or cracked concrete surfaces around your property, slabjacking can be a practical solution to restore stability and improve safety.

What types of concrete surfaces can be repaired with slabjacking? This service is commonly used on dri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have experienced sinking or uneven settling.

How do local contractors perform slabjacking? Contractors typically drill small holes into the existing concrete, then inject a grout mixture beneath the slab to lift and level it effectively.

Is slabjacking a permanent fix? While it can provide long-lasting results, the durability of slabjacking depends on soil conditions and proper installation by experienced service providers in the area.
